Share via


ConnectionEndEventData コンストラクター

定義

オーバーロード

ConnectionEndEventData(EventDefinitionBase, Func<EventDefinitionBase,EventData,String>, DbConnection, Guid, Boolean, DateTimeOffset, TimeSpan)

イベント ペイロードを構築します。

ConnectionEndEventData(EventDefinitionBase, Func<EventDefinitionBase, EventData,String>, DbConnection, DbContext, Guid, Boolean, DateTimeOffset, TimeSpan)

イベント ペイロードを構築します。

ConnectionEndEventData(EventDefinitionBase, Func<EventDefinitionBase,EventData,String>, DbConnection, Guid, Boolean, DateTimeOffset, TimeSpan)

イベント ペイロードを構築します。

public ConnectionEndEventData (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bConnection connection, Guid connectionId, bool async, DateTimeOffset startTime, TimeSpan duration);
new Microsoft.EntityFrameworkCore.Diagnostics.ConnectionEndEventData :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ase *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ase, Microsoft.EntityFrameworkCore.Diagnostics.EventData, string> * System.Data.Common.DbConnection * Guid * bool * DateTimeOffset * TimeSpan -> Microsoft.EntityFrameworkCore.Diagnostics.ConnectionEndEventData
Public Sub New (eventDefinition As EventDefinitionBase, messageGenerator As Func(Of EventDefinitionBase, EventData, String), connection As DbConnection, connectionId As Guid, async As Boolean, startTime As DateTimeOffset, duration As TimeSpan)

パラメーター

eventDefinition
EventDefinitionBase

イベント定義。

messageGenerator
Func<EventDefinitionBase,EventData,String>

このイベントのログ メッセージを生成するデリゲート。

connection
DbConnection

DbConnection

connectionId
Guid

使用されているインスタンスを識別する DbConnection 関連付け ID。

async
Boolean

操作が非同期的に実行されているかどうかを示します。

startTime
DateTimeOffset

このイベントの開始時刻。

duration
TimeSpan

このイベントの期間。

適用対象

ConnectionEndEventData(EventDefinitionBase, Func<EventDefinitionBase, EventData,String>, DbConnection, DbContext, Guid, Boolean, DateTimeOffset, TimeSpan)

イベント ペイロードを構築します。

public ConnectionEndEventData (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bConnection connection, Microsoft.EntityFrameworkCore.DbContext context, Guid connectionId, bool async, DateTimeOffset startTime, TimeSpan duration);
public ConnectionEndEventData (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ase eventDefinition,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ase,Microsoft.EntityFrameworkCore.Diagnostics.EventData,string> messageGenerator, System.Data.Common.DbConnection connection, Microsoft.EntityFrameworkCore.DbContext? context, Guid connectionId, bool async, DateTimeOffset startTime, TimeSpan duration);
new Microsoft.EntityFrameworkCore.Diagnostics.ConnectionEndEventData :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ase * Func<Microsoft.EntityFrameworkCore.Diagnostics.EventDefinitionBase, Microsoft.EntityFrameworkCore.Diagnostics.EventData, string> * System.Data.Common.DbConnection * Microsoft.EntityFrameworkCore.DbContext * Guid * bool * DateTimeOffset * TimeSpan -> Microsoft.EntityFrameworkCore.Diagnostics.ConnectionEndEventData
Public Sub New (eventDefinition As EventDefinitionBase, messageGenerator As Func(Of EventDefinitionBase, EventData, String), connection As DbConnection, context As DbContext, connectionId As Guid, async As Boolean, startTime As DateTimeOffset, duration As TimeSpan)

パラメーター

eventDefinition
EventDefinitionBase

イベント定義。

messageGenerator
Func<EventDefinitionBase,EventData,String>

このイベントのログ メッセージを生成するデリゲート。

connection
DbConnection

DbConnection

context
DbContext

DbContext現在使用されている 。不明な場合は null。

connectionId
Guid

使用されているインスタンスを識別する DbConnection 関連付け ID。

async
Boolean

操作が非同期的に実行されているかどうかを示します。

startTime
DateTimeOffset

このイベントの開始時刻。

duration
TimeSpan

このイベントの期間。

適用対象